About the Role
The University of the South Pacific in the School of Accounting Finance and Economics, Discipline of Economics seeks to fill the position of Professor of Economics position.
The discipline thrives on its growing excellence in high-impact research achievements. The school engages with stakeholders in the 12 member countries of the USP region on policy and research. It takes a lead role in contributing to the community through economic update conferences, research and external funding; public policy workshops, training private sector executives and policy debates and development dialogues. The discipline offers courses in the areas of Economics, Official Statistics and Population and Demography studies.
The school is now searching for a Professor of Economics. The incumbent will also lead the design and development of the curriculum, teaching undergraduate and postgraduate courses both on campus and through the flexible modes of delivery, conduct and lead research in relevant areas and contribute to the University’s research directions.
The successful candidate will be required to provide academic leadership for the school in teaching, research and external funding. The appointee will be expected to conduct and guide the development of the school’s profile, lecture in Economics at both undergraduate and postgraduate levels, supervise master and PhD students, engage in external funding project if approved, contribute to the administrative functions of the discipline, and publish in high ranked and impactful international journals.
Specific Duties
- provide academic leadership and foster excellence in research, teaching and scholarly activities in the discipline;
- develop and administer programmes in the discipline;
- undertake course planning, development, coordination and delivery (including online and face to face teaching);
- academic counselling and consultation with students;
- supervise research students to the successful completion of postgraduate programmes; and
- conduct and publish individual and/or collaborative research.
